About Kirk
  • Comment to those looking at my sermons: I pray that they are a blessing to you and your ministry and can be of some use to you.
  • Sermon or series that made a difference: Jonathan Edwards: "Sinners In The Hands Of An Angry God" It had a major impact on my life as a high school teenager. It made me take a look at the real me for the first time in my life.
  • One of my favorite illustrations: Being out of the will of God is like leaving out of the front yard after your parents have told you to stay there... When you leave, you are not only out of their will, but you find yourself with no protection from danger...!
  • Family: I am Bi-Vocational Pastor originally from Omaha, Nebraska, my wife (of 20 years) serves as the Assistant Pastor. I have five children.
  • What my parents think of my sermons: Everytime they hear me, they look shocked like they can’t believe it’s me
  • What my spouse (really) thinks of my sermons: She’s my biggest critic and my biggest fan. She also let’s me know if I’ve been up too long!
  • Best advice given to me about preaching: "Be instant in season and out of season... Make full proof of your ministry."
  • Books that have had an impact: "Fresh Wind, Fresh Fire," "Fresh Faith," and "Fresh Power" by Jim Cymbala
  • Hobbies: Composing, Computers, Bowling, & Spending time in the Word.
  • If I could Preach one more time, I would say...: Jesus loves you in spite of... And He wants to save you from you sins right now!
  • Something funny that happened while preaching: When I first started preaching, I was at a Youth Day service and I was ending a message and the spirit was high. I turned and knocked over a glass of water that was on the edge of the podium and it all spilled on to the PA amp... Everybody in the pulpit started running trying to clean up the water so I wouldn’t get electrocuted... It was pretty embarrassing
  • What I want on my tombstone: Faithful Servant
